The first place we would like to mention is the Thomas B Norton Public Library in Gulf Shores. The Gulf Shores Library is a full service library providing many events and activities for its customers. The library also features 24 hour WIFI, even from the parking lot. The libraries hour are:
Monday and Tuesday 10:00-8:00 / Wednesday-Friday 10:00-6:00 / Saturday 10:00-3:00.

We will begin in Foley, at Heritage Harbor Days. This is a three day arts and crafts, children events, food and music festival. for more information: http://www.heritageharbordays.com/
Next we will venture to the Orange Beach Sportsplex for the 2010 Southeastern Conference Women's Soccer Championships. The top eight SEC Women's Soccer Teams have gathered to find their conference champion. The semi-finals will be held Friday and the finals on Sunday. Finally, we head to an adult only event in Perdido Key. Head to The Jellyfish Bar for the 4th Annual Perdido Key Martini Festival. The event features, arts and crafts, fabulous foods and some of the best martinis you will ever taste. The event is topped off with the bartending competition.
